PHP Класс UserHandler, ojs

Наследование: extends BaseHandler
Показать файл Открыть проект Примеры использования класса

Открытые методы

Метод Описание
__construct ( ) Constructor
_checkIncompleteSetup ( $journal ) : boolean Determine if the journal's setup has been sufficiently completed.
become ( $args, $request ) Become a given role.
completePurchaseSubscription ( $args, $request ) Complete the purchase subscription process.
gifts ( $args, $request ) Display user gifts page
payMembership ( $args, $request ) Pay for a membership.
payPurchaseSubscription ( $args, $request ) Pay for a subscription purchase.
payRenewSubscription ( $args, $request ) Pay the "renew subscription" fee.
purchaseSubscription ( $args, $request ) Purchase a subscription.
redeemGift ( $args, $request ) User redeems a gift
setupTemplate ( $request = null ) Setup common template variables.
subscriptions ( $args, $request ) Display subscriptions page
validate ( $loginCheck = true ) Validate that user is logged in.

Описание методов

__construct() публичный Метод

Constructor
public __construct ( )

_checkIncompleteSetup() публичный Метод

Determine if the journal's setup has been sufficiently completed.
public _checkIncompleteSetup ( $journal ) : boolean
$journal Object
Результат boolean True iff setup is incomplete

become() публичный Метод

Become a given role.
public become ( $args, $request )
$args array
$request PKPRequest

completePurchaseSubscription() публичный Метод

Complete the purchase subscription process.
public completePurchaseSubscription ( $args, $request )
$args array
$request PKPRequest

gifts() публичный Метод

Display user gifts page
public gifts ( $args, $request )
$args array
$request PKPRequest

payMembership() публичный Метод

Pay for a membership.
public payMembership ( $args, $request )
$args array
$request PKPRequest

payPurchaseSubscription() публичный Метод

Pay for a subscription purchase.
public payPurchaseSubscription ( $args, $request )
$args array
$request PKPRequest

payRenewSubscription() публичный Метод

Pay the "renew subscription" fee.
public payRenewSubscription ( $args, $request )
$args array
$request PKPRequest

purchaseSubscription() публичный Метод

Purchase a subscription.
public purchaseSubscription ( $args, $request )
$args array
$request PKPRequest

redeemGift() публичный Метод

User redeems a gift
public redeemGift ( $args, $request )
$args array
$request PKPRequest

setupTemplate() публичный Метод

Setup common template variables.
public setupTemplate ( $request = null )
$request PKPRequest

subscriptions() публичный Метод

Display subscriptions page
public subscriptions ( $args, $request )
$args array
$request PKPRequest

validate() публичный Метод

Redirects to login form if not logged in.
public validate ( $loginCheck = true )
$loginCheck boolean check if user is logged in